What follows are the steps I took to build PCRaster on Fedora (34) from source. I chose to build from source because I didn't want to use the conda installer and I could not find a stand alone package.
The process below assumes that you have a working QGIS build environment since some of the PCRaster dependencies are provided by the QGIS dependency tree too.
git clone git@github.com:pcraster/pcraster.git
